Default Need serious help with a graphics issue

I tried to take screenshots of this, but it doesn't show up in the screenies. After changing maps a few times or playing for a few minutes, I get a bad static in the form of little horizontal lines across my screen and flashes of color around my screen. I can restart and it fixes, but comes back when I play GW again. I have played since before factions, and have never seen this. It doesn't happen when I play Starcraft 2.

I have even tried plugging my VGA cord into my TV and the problem remains.

I am running a Nvidia 8600gt.

If, for example, your copy of Guild Wars is stored in the default location of C:\Program Files\Guild Wars, then you need to do the following:

Copy+paste this into your Start->Run box (XP) or directly into the search bar in Vista/7:
Code:
"C:\Program Files\Guild Wars\gw.exe" -image
(Did I get it right this time, Elder? )

That will update your gw.dat to the latest version.

You should download a temperature monitoring program and see what temperatures you are hitting while playing GW and SC2 as well. I suggest HWMonitor for you, it's a smaller program and is easy to use. Try to play each game for at least 15-20 minutes and then either ALT + Tab out or just exit the game and check those temperatures immediately. Post the results here.
